How to Make Chocolate Cherry Nut Holiday Glazed Loaf Cake

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our an 8x4 inch or 9x5 inch loaf pan.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the following liquid ingredients: 1 cup milk, 1/2 cup vegetable oil, 2 large eggs, 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
  3. Add 1 (15.25 ounce) package of chocolate cake mix, 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ips, 1 cup chopped pecans, and 1 cup maraschino cherries (drained).
  4. Stir gently by hand until all ingredients are thoroughly combined and no dry ingredients remain. Do not overmix.
  5. Pour batter into the prepared loaf pan.
  6. Bake for 65-80 minutes for an 8x4 inch pan, or 60-70 minutes for a 9x5 inch pan,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
  7. Let the cake cool in the pan on a wire rack for 15 minutes.
  8. Carefully remove the cake from the pan and let it cool completely on the wire rack.
  9. **Prepare the Glaze:** In a small saucepan over low heat, melt 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ips, 2 tablespoons vegetable oil, and 1/4 cup light corn syrup, stirring constantly until smooth and glossy.
  10. Drizzle the glaze evenly over the cooled cake, allowing it to set completely before serving. For best results, ref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the glaze to fully set.
